8 Sunnyside Rd, Clare is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 4 parking spaces and was built in 1994. The property has a land size of 826m2 and floor size of 115m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2014.

The size of Clare is approximately 13.0 square kilometres. It has 23 parks covering nearly 8.7% of total area. The population of Clare in 2016 was 3160 people. By 2021 the population was 3238 showing a population growth of 2.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clare is 60-69 years. Households in Clare are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clare work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 66.70% of the homes in Clare were owner-occupied compared with 64.20% in 2016.
